Resetting the
Access Point
The Reset page allows you to reset the access point to the factory defaults. Note
that all user configured information will be lost. You will have to re-enter the default
user name and password to re-gain management access to this device.
Figure 54: Resetting to Defaults
Note:
It is also possible to reboot or reset the access point by inserting a pin in the
pin hole labeled “Reset” on the connector panel of the access point and:
give a quick press to reboot the access point;
press and hold for 5 seconds to reset the access point to factory defaults.
Backing Up
Configuration
Settings
The Backup function allows you to back up the access point’s configuration to a
management workstation. In Windows, a GNU Zip (*.tar.gz) file will be stored in the
Downloads folder. This is a sample file name: backup-EAP101-2021-02-09.tar.gz
Restoring
Configuration
Settings
The Restore page allows you to upload configuration settings from a management
workstation. The specified file must be one that was previously backed up from the
access point.
